Studies On The Chemical Constituents And Biological Activities Of Macfadyena Unguis-cati(Bignoniaceae)

Macfadyena unguis-cati(L)A.Gentry(Bignoniaceae)is an ornamental climbing plant,widespread in Lesser Antilles,Mexico and Egypt.It is native to tropical America and introduced into China as ornamental plant in early time.Macfadyena unguis-cati is used in folk medicine to treat snakebite,dysentery,inflammation,stomach bloated,and rheumatism disease.Also,there are reports on its use in the treatment of venereal disease and as a quinine substitute for malaria.Now,it was found that M.unguis-cati shows obvious effect on anti-inflammatory,anti-oxidation,anti-tumor and antibacterial activity.First,M.unguis-cati was extracted by ethanol,followed by extracting of solvent with different polarity,and then the extracts were tested for their effect on anti-tumor and antioxidant activity.Chloroform portion and fraction D give a strong inhibitory effect on proliferation of human hepatocellular carcinoma cells SMMC7721 with IC50 value 53.5±28.61 and 52.17±19.03 ?g/mL respectively;FrE,FrF,FrG and FrH inhibited proliferation of SMMC7721 significantly,with IC50 value 27.64 ±14.31,51.88 ± 22.21,35.94±1.31 and 22.89 ± 4.79 ?g/mL respectively.N-butanol portion share a similar antioxidant capacity with Vc at 0.8 mg/mL.Also,n-butanol portion had excellent radical scavenging activities,with IC50 value 5.83±0.29 ?g/mL.Radical(DPPH)scavenging activity of portion A from chloroform had increased significantly,with the IC50 value 3.95± 1.8 ?g/mL.In a word,chloroform portion of M.unguis-cati show good effect on anti-tumor activity and portion A purified by RP-18 show good effect on antioxidation activity,basing on anti-tumor and antioxidant activity screening model.Secondly,seven compounds were isolated by the methods of silical gel,sephadex LH-20,and reverse-phase silica gel column.Six compounds,including decaffeoyl acteoside(ML-1),lyoniresinol-3a-O-?-D-Glucopyranside(ML-2),cirsimarin(ML-3),cirsimaritin(ML-4),ursolic acid(ML-6)and 1,2-Benzenedicarboxylic acid,1,2-dibutyl ester(ML-7),were elucidated on the basis of chemical and spectral methods.Compound ML-1,ML-2,ML-3,ML-4 and ML-6 were first isolated from M.unguis-cati.At last,anti-tumor activity of compounds were detected by the MTT method,it was found that compounds ML-4 inhibited the growth of SGC7901,Bel7402 and Chang-liver with the IC50 value 5.89±2.52,73.65±7.53 and 71.24± 10.99 ?g/mL respectively.No obvious anti-tumor activity was found on the growth of SMMC7721 and HepG2;ML-6 show a inhibitory effect on SMMC7721,HepG2,SGC7901,Be17402 and Chang-liver with IC50 value 29.71±2.70,68.26±14.60,22.13±1.35,33.41±0.14 and 41.49±2.17 ?g/mL respectively;ML-1,ML-2 and ML-3 show few anti-tumor activity on all the cells.According to the results,ursolic acid as anti-cancer active ingredients of M.unguis-cati was confirmed.
